The Internet is a wondrous tool for spackling the gaps in our everyday knowledge, but that same push-button omniscience hasn't been as easily accessible to mobile users. That's why Colly Myers, former CEO of mobile operating system firm Symbian, began his new London-based company, IssueBits, which launched in April.
For 1 pound (currently about $1.80), Orange and Vodafone users can ask IssueBits a text-message question — any at all — and get a response up to 160 characters long in a matter of minutes. Response times vary according to query complexity, but so far 10 minutes is about average.
Myers hopes to eventually bring the U.K. service to the states, but he isn't marketing it yet to avoid overtaxing the system in the early stages of its education. The key to scaling the service is a careful mix of automation and human involvement, he said. For starters, the system builds a database to field repeat questions automatically. Software will attempt to do more of the work over time, but the carbon-based support staff (today numbering less than 50) will always be the last line of quality control.
“To provide a human service, you've always got to have a human in the loop,” Myers said.
So far, many of the incoming questions have asked for advice in making ordinary decisions, a fact that should come as no surprise to the generation that grew up with the Magic 8 Ball. “Requests for what bar to go to, what restaurant, what drink should I have next [are common],” Myers said. Others ask about themselves (call it “m-Googling”). And a handful of people have already asked the ultimate question: What is the meaning of life?
The answer? “You'll have to phone us and ask,” Myers said. “It's only a pound.”
